Sears Optical

0.0
(0 Reviews)
10101 Brook Rd, 23059 Glen Allen

Info

Sears wants you to shop our stores when you visit the United States. We give you great prices, amazing selection, and awesome quality!

Map

10101 Brook Rd, 23059 Glen Allen

Reviews

Unverified Reviews
0.0
(0 Reviews)